Brief Summary

In this study, the investigators aim to collect phenotypical and extensive unbiased multimodal biological data, at two different time points, and to integrate them using a systems biology approach. The present project aims at generating a systems biology network that can recapitulate the complexity of processes underlying differential SARS-CoV-2 phenotypic responses through exploitation of clinical -omics data. Identifying key determinants and mechanisms of biological variability responsible for phenotypic differences will lead to a better management of patients through the application of precision medicine.

Outcome Measures

Primary Outcomes (1)

  • Change on the 11 points World Health Organization (WHO) clinical progression scale

    Evaluation of disease state on the 11 points WHO Clinical Progression Scale. The minimum value is 0 and corresponds to an uninfected status and the maximum value is 10 in case of death. So a higher score means a worse outcome.

    At inclusion (for hospitalized patients daily evaluation untill discharge) and at the end of study visit between 8 and 12 weeks later

The intervention consists of taking blood samples, urine sample and naso-pharyngeal sample at two different time points (at inclusion and at week8-12).

Biological: blood samples, urine samples and nasopharyngeal swabs

Interventions

The following samples will be collected: First time point : 6 blood sample tubes (5mL EDTA, 5mL heparinized and 7.5mL heparinized, 5mL citrate, 5mL serum, 5mL Tempus Blood RNA Tube); 1 urine sample (10mL in a sterile collector) and 1 naso-pharyngeal swab (1mL UT medium). Second time point : 5 blood sample tubes (5mL EDTA,5mL heparinized and 7.5mL heparinized, 5mL serum, 5mL Tempus Blood RNA Tube); 1 urine sample (10mL in a sterile collector) and 1 naso-pharyngeal swab (1mL UT medium).

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• For all: (1) 18 years or over; (2) Patient or legal representative have provided informed consent.
  • Cases: Reverse-transcriptase polymerase chain reaction (RT-PCR) confirmed symptomatic SARS-CoV-2 infection.
  • Controls :
  • Patient presenting with acute respiratory failure: (1) Patient presenting with hypoxemic respiratory failure diagnosed by the treating physician and influenza proven as the cause of the respiratory failure; (2) active SARS-CoV-2 infection excluded by RT-PCR and deemed non-probable by the treating physician.
  • Healthy controls : (1) Patients presenting without acute respiratory failure (ie. SpO2 \>93%); (2) no RT-PCR or antigen rapid test proven SARS-CoV-2 infection within the last 6 months; (3) no active respiratory tract infection.
  • Dexamethasone controls: Patient presenting to the day hospital for an upper or lower limb surgery and who will receive dexamethasone in this context. The criteria for healthy controls also apply.

You may not qualify if:

  • For cases: Asymptomatic infection
  • For controls:
  • For healthy controls: Acute or chronic respiratory failure.
